Among the functional limitations associated with hip osteoarthritis (OA), the alteration of gait capabilities represents one of the most invalidating as it may seriously compromise the quality of life of the affected individual. The use of quantitative techniques for human movement analysis has been found valuable in providing accurate and objective measures of kinematics and kinetics of gait in individuals with hip OA, but few studies have reported in-depth analyses of lower limb joint kinematics during gait and, in particular, there is a scarcity of data on interlimb symmetry. Such aspects were investigated in the present study which tested 11 individuals with hip OA (mean age 68.3 years) and 11 healthy controls age- and sex-matched, using 3D computerized gait analysis to perform point-by-point comparisons of the joint angle trends of hip, knee, and ankle. Angle-angle diagrams (cyclograms) were also built to compute several parameters (i.e., cyclogram area and orientation and Trend Symmetry) from which to assess the degree of interlimb symmetry. The results show that individuals with hip OA exhibit peculiar gait patterns characterized by severe modifications of the physiologic trend at hip level even in the unaffected limb (especially during the stance phase), as well as minor (although significant) alterations at knee and ankle level. The symmetry analysis also revealed that the effect of the disease in terms of interlimb coordination is present at knee joint as well as hip, while the ankle joint appears relatively preserved from specific negative effects from this point of view. The availability of data on such kinematic adaptations may be useful in supporting the design of specific rehabilitative strategies during both preoperative and postoperative periods.

The COVID-19 pandemic has revolutionized the habits of entire communities, having even more profound negative effects on assistance for the chronically ill. The sudden demand for extraordinary resources caught all worldwide countries unprepared, highlighting shortages in provision of care services. This applies to all patients, affected by COVID-19 or not, as many need continuing access to chronic diseases treatments. Almost all of the energy available has been directed toward care of COVID-19 patients, and almost nothing has been done to continue therapy for patients with spasticity. This study builds on a recent article and discusses its results as a basis for highlighting the ethical dilemmas and unintended consequences of health systems changing their priorities during the pandemic. The above mentioned study has shown increased patient-perceived spasticity during lockdown (72.2%) with reductions in perceived quality of life (70.9%). Telemedicine tools have proved insufficient, with access by only 7.3% of these patients. Despite the health emergency, it cannot be denied that this situation is a violation of these patients' rights and dignity. The healthcare system will also have to bear increased costs in the future to recover the loss of previous therapies benefits, because of their interruption. The real challenge will be to exploit the critical issues emerged during the pandemic, and to resolve the measures needed to take the care to the patient, and not vice versa. This applies particularly to fragile patients, to respect their dignity and right to care.

Extensive urban development brings many adverse impacts which are reflected in degradation of quality of life and health of residents. Some of these impacts are related to increasing impermeable surfaces in city centers, made of concrete, asphalt, glass, etc. From environmental point of view, negative effects of urbanization include increased temperature and the effect of urban heat island which affects global warming, air pollution, flood risks and reduction of space for plants and animals. One of the ways to mitigate these effects is greening building envelope. This paper deals with ecological benefits which can be achieved by covering the building surfaces with greenery. Comparative analyses of buildings covered with greenery and with conventional materials were done based on data from certain studies conducted abroad. The results shown in the paper indicate a significant improvement in the living conditions in green covered buildings, and confirm that integration of vegetation represents a sustainable approach for the envelope of new and existing buildings. Background: Constraint induced movement therapy (CIMT) is effective at improving upper limb outcomes after stroke.Aim: The aim of this study was to carry out a systematic review and meta-analysis of the effects of lower limb CIMT studies of any design in people with stroke.Materials/ Method: PubMED, PEDro, OTSeeker, CENTRAL, and Web of Science were searched from their earliest dates to February 2021. Lower limbs CIMT studies that measured outcomes at baseline and post-intervention were selected. Sample size, mean, and standard deviation on the outcomes of interest and the protocols of both the experimental and control groups were extracted. McMaster Critical Review Form was used to assess the methodological quality of the studies.Result: Sixteen studies with different designs were included in this review. The result showed that lower limb CIMT improves functional, physiological and person's reported outcomes including motor function, balance, mobility, gait speed, oxygen uptake, exertion before and after commencement of activities, knee extensor spasticity, weight bearing, lower limb kinematics and quality of life in people with stroke post intervention. However, there were only significant differences in quality of life in favor of CIMT post-intervention [mean difference (MD) = 16.20, 95% CI = 3.30–29.10, p = 0.01]; and at follow-up [mean difference (MD) = 14.10, 95% CI = 2.07–26.13, p = 0.02] between CIMT and the control group. Even for the quality of life, there was significant heterogeneity in the studies post intervention (I2 = 84%, p = 0.01).Conclusion: Lower limb CIMT improves motor function, balance, functional mobility, gait speed, oxygen uptake, weigh bearing, lower limb kinematics, and quality of life. However, it is only superior to the control at improving quality of life after stroke based on the current literature.

A negatív hatások és a várt pozitív hatások hiányának kiemelése felveti, hogy a munkavállalók bevonásán alapuló lean termelési rendszer nehezen ültethető át a gyakorlatba, illetve hogy a lean termelés intenzifikáción alapuló modellje is elterjedt. _____________ This literature review contributes to the debate related to the effects of lean production on workers. The study reviews different dimensions of the debate and focuses on issues like worker’s satisfaction, psychological effects, health and safety aspects, and workplace characteristics. Findings of researches reviewed in this paper cannot confirm that from workers’ point of view lean production is better than other production initiatives. Lean production enhances and decreases worker’s satisfaction at the same time, altogether, the satisfaction of workers does not change significantly compared to other systems. The negative impact of the other factors (psychological etc.) on workers is usually emphasized in the critique of lean production. Although, the limited number of (empirical) studies doubts these critical voices. However, Operations Management can not reject negative effects like increasing level of stress, increased risks of health and safety problems or intensification of work. The emphasis of the negative effects and the lack of positive effects can refer to the difficult employment of lean involvement system, or simply reflect that the model of lean intensification system is widely spread.

Inertial measurement unit (IMU) records of human movement can be converted into joint angles using a sensor-to-segment calibration, also called functional calibration. This study aims to compare the accuracy and reproducibility of four functional calibration procedures for the 3D tracking of the lower limb joint angles of young healthy individuals in gait. Three methods based on segment rotations and one on segment accelerations were used to compare IMU records with an optical system for their accuracy and reproducibility. The squat functional calibration movement, offering a low range of motion of the shank, provided the least accurate measurements. A comparable accuracy was obtained in other methods with a root mean square error below 3.6° and an absolute difference in amplitude below 3.4°. The reproducibility was excellent in the sagittal plane (intra-class correlation coefficient (ICC) > 0.91, standard error of measurement (SEM) < 1.1°), good to excellent in the transverse plane (ICC > 0.87, SEM < 1.1°), and good in the frontal plane (ICC > 0.63, SEM < 1.2°). The better accuracy for proximal joints in calibration movements using segment rotations was traded to distal joints in calibration movements using segment accelerations. These results encourage further applications of IMU systems in unconstrained rehabilitative contexts.

The article considers the role of trust in the economy, the mechanisms of its accumulation and the possibility of using it as one of the growth factors in the future. The advantages and disadvantages of measuring the level of generalized trust using two alternative questions — about trusting people in general and trusting strangers — are analyzed. The results of the analysis of dynamics of the level of generalized trust among Russian youth, obtained within the study of the Institute for National Projects in 10 regions of Russia, are presented. It is shown that there are no significant changes in trust in people in general during the study at university. At the same time, the level of trust in strangers falls, which can negatively affect the level of trust in the country as a whole, and as a result have negative effects on the development of the economy in the future. Possible causes of the observed trends and the role of universities are discussed. Also the question about the connection between the level of education and generalized trust in countries with different quality of the institutional environment is raised.

The construction and selection of a suitable bijective function, that is, substitution, is now becoming an important applied task, particularly for building block encryption systems. Many articles have suggested using different approaches to determining the quality of substitution, but most of them are highly computationally complex. The solution of this problem will significantly expand the range of methods for constructing and analyzing scheme in information protection systems. The purpose of research is to find easily measurable characteristics of substitutions, allowing to evaluate their quality, and also measures of the proximity of a particular substitutions to a random one, or its distance from it. For this purpose, several characteristics were proposed in this work: difference and polynomial, and their mathematical expectation was found, as well as variance for the difference characteristic. This allows us to make a conclusion about its quality by comparing the result of calculating the characteristic for a particular substitution with the calculated mathematical expectation. From a computational point of view, the thesises of the article are of exceptional interest due to the simplicity of the algorithm for quantifying the quality of bijective function substitutions. By its nature, the operation of calculating the difference characteristic carries out a simple summation of integer terms in a fixed and small range. Such an operation, both in the modern and in the prospective element base, is embedded in the logic of a wide range of functional elements, especially when implementing computational actions in the optical range, or on other carriers related to the field of nanotechnology.

This paper discusses the relation between the quality and quantity indicators of physical capital and modernisation. While international academic literature emphasises the role of intangible factors enabling technology generation and absorption rather than that of physical capital accumulation, this paper argues that the quantity and quality of physical capital are important modernisation factors, particularly in the case of small, undercapitalised countries that recently integrated into the world economy. The paper shows that in Hungary, as opposed to developed countries, the technological upgrading of capital assets was not necessarily accompanied by the upgrading of human capital i.e. the thesis of capital skill complementarity did not apply to the first decade of transformation and capital accumulation in Hungary. Finally, the paper shows that there are large differences between the average technological levels of individual industries. The dualism of the Hungarian economy, which is also manifest in terms of differences in the size of individual industries' technological gaps, is a disadvantage from the point of view of competitiveness. The increasing differences in the size of the technological gaps can be explained not only with industry-specific factors, but also with the weakness of technology and regional development policies, as well as with institutional deficiencies.

In Rajasthan state the ground waters of some areas like Ramganj-mandi, Morak, Barmer, Jaisalmer, Chittor and Udaipur etc. are susceptible from drinking point of view.To test the quality of groundwater in Chittor district 14, ground water samples were collected from various places and analyzed for pH, E.C., Fluoride and Nitrate parameters by standard methods (A.P.H. A., Washington, USA, 1995). The study revealed that none of the ground waters was found suitable completely from drinking point of view. Some are having electrical conductivity > 1.4 dS/m, some are having pH >8.5, some area having fluoride >1.5 ppm and some are having nitrate>45 ppm. These are the limits of various parameters permitted by various International authorities like Bureau of Indian Standard, Indian Council of Medical Research,world health Organization etc. for drinking waters. So, it is recommended to the residents of above areas to use water for drinking purpose only after reverse osmosis or adopting suitable method of removing excess of Fluoride and Nitrate for drinking water to avoid unwanted pathogenic diseases harmful for human health.

Quality of life and satisfaction with life as tightly interconnected concepts have become of much importance in the urbanism era. No doubt, it is one of the most important goals of every human society to enhance a citizen’s quality of life and to increase their satisfaction with life. However, there are many signs which demonstrate the low level of life satisfaction of Iranian citizens especially among the youth. Thus, considering the temporal concept of life satisfaction, this research aims to make a futures study in this field. Therefore, using a mixed model and employing research methods from futures studies, life satisfaction among the students of the University of Tehran were measured and their views on this subject investigated. Both quantitative and qualitative data were analysed together in order to test the hypotheses and to address the research questions on the youth discontentment with quality of life. Findings showed that the level of life satisfaction among students is relatively low and their image of the future is not positive and not optimistic.
